Transaction 43c3224209f795c4643497ff3b03c812b18a110507a9b362db05c56b7ed808b9
1 Input
1 Output
-
43c3224209f795c4643497ff3b03c812b18a110507a9b362db05c56b7ed808b9:0
- value
- 3965657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b86e0decf54887c17e638ba0bcfa0a41b9bb9cb OP_EQUAL
- address
- 3Qcy7D4KqbMH6HJBTTttHChiuv7nVYj2mH